Author Topic: Problemas con maven al generar jar (línea de comando vs RAD)  (Read 4520 times)

raccoon

  • Newbie
  • *
  • Posts: 1
  • Karma: 0
    • View Profile
Hola que tal.

Estoy trabajando con un proyecto en RAD 7.0 que tiene instalado maven integration for eclipse 0.0.12.20071107-2300 en una maquina con Windows XP.

El proyecto se trabajo como una agregacion debido a que tiene dos proyectos web y en cada uno de ellos tiene proyectos java .

Desde RAD no se tiene ningun problema con maven, se ejecuta hasta la meta package y el ear generado funciona de manera correcta.


La cuestion es que en la misma computadora desde línea de comando ejecuto

mvn package

y cuando empieza a generar el jar del primer proyecto java, se queda en ese paso creando el jar el cual va aumentando de tamaño hasta el punto en que se acaba el espacio en disco y finaliza la construcción.


El log en línea de comando en la misma maquina llega hasta aqui:

[DEBUG] adding entry com/mx/hsbc/dataunloader/parser/XMLConfigReader$1.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/parser/XMLConfigReader.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/util/ClassUtils.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/util/DAOBase.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/util/DETypeError.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/util/DETypeException.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/util/Emailer.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/util/Type.class
[DEBUG] adding entry com/mx/hsbc/dataunloader/writer/DataWriter.class
[DEBUG] adding entry dataunloader-1.0.0-javadoc.jar
[DEBUG] adding entry dataunloader-source-sources.jar
[DEBUG] adding entry dataunloader-source-test-sources.jar
[DEBUG] adding entry dataunloader.jar


Aqui el jar empieza a crecer


En un unix el log es:


[INFO] Building jar: /ReleaseControl/BuildProcess/AreaTrabajo/CallandClick/CallandClick (and Brick)/AutoInsuranceMexico/dataunloader/bin/dataunloader-1.0.0-javadoc.jar
[INFO] [jar:jar {execution: default}]
[INFO] Building jar: /ReleaseControl/BuildProcess/AreaTrabajo/CallandClick/CallandClick (and Brick)/AutoInsuranceMexico/dataunloader/bin/dataunloader.jar
[INFO] ------------------------------------------------------------------------
[ERROR] BUILD ERROR
[INFO] ------------------------------------------------------------------------
[INFO] Error assembling JAR

Embedded error: Problem creating jar: No space left on device
[INFO] ------------------------------------------------------------------------
[INFO] Trace
org.apache.maven.lifecycle.LifecycleExecutionException: Error assembling JAR
 at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oals(DefaultLifecycleExecutor.java:564)
 at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oalWithLifecycle(DefaultLifecycleExecutor.java:480)
 at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oal(DefaultLifecycleExecutor.java:459)
 at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oalAndHandleFailures(DefaultLifecycleExecutor.java:311)
 at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eTaskSegments(DefaultLifecycleExecutor.java:278)
 at org.apache.maven.lifecycle.DefaultLifecycleExecutor.execute(DefaultLifecycleExecutor.java:143)
 at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:334)
 at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:125)
 at org.apache.maven.cli.MavenCli.main(MavenCli.java:280)
 at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
 at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
 at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
 at java.lang.reflect.Method.invoke(Method.java:585)
 at org.codehaus.classworlds.Launcher.launchEnhanced(Launcher.java:315)
 at org.codehaus.classworlds.Launcher.launch(Launcher.java:255)
 at org.codehaus.classworlds.Launcher.mainWithExitCode(Launcher.java:430)
 at org.codehaus.classworlds.Launcher.main(Launcher.java:375)
Caused by: org.apache.maven.plugin.MojoExecutionException: Error assembling JAR
 at org.apache.maven.plugin.jar.AbstractJarMojo.createArchive(AbstractJarMojo.java:162)
 at org.apache.maven.plugin.jar.AbstractJarMojo.execute(AbstractJarMojo.java:174)
 at org.apache.maven.plugin.DefaultPluginManager.executeMojo(DefaultPluginManager.java:443)
 at org.apache.maven.lifecycle.DefaultLifecycleExecutor.executeGoals(DefaultLifecycleExecutor.java:539)
 ... 16 more

[INFO] ------------------------------------------------------------------------
[INFO] Total time: 10 minutes 56 seconds
[INFO] Finished at: Wed May 06 14:02:04 CDT 2009
[INFO] Final Memory: 12M/315M
[INFO] ------------------------------------------------------------------------



pero como comente, en el rad se genera correctamente.


[DEBUG] adding entry dataunloader-source-sources.jar
[DEBUG] adding entry dataunloader-source-test-sources.jar
[DEBUG] adding directory META-INF/maven/
[DEBUG] adding directory META-INF/maven/com.hsbc.hbmx/
[DEBUG] adding directory META-INF/maven/com.hsbc.hbmx/dataunloader/
[DEBUG] adding entry META-INF/maven/com.hsbc.hbmx/dataunloader/pom.xml
[DEBUG] adding entry META-INF/maven/com.hsbc.hbmx/dataunloader/pom.properties
[INFO] ----------------------------------------------------------------------------
[INFO] BUILD SUCCESSFUL com.hsbc.hbmx:dataunloader:jar:1.0.0 (  task-segment: [package] )
[INFO] ----------------------------------------------------------------------------
[INFO] Total time: 12 second
[INFO] Finished at: Wed May 06 19:00:54 CDT 2009
[INFO] Memory 3M/26M
[INFO] ----------------------------------------------------------------------------



El maven que tengo instalado en la compu es:

Maven version: 2.0.7
Java version: 1.5.0
OS name: "windows xp" version: "5.1 build 2600 service pack 2" arch: "x86"




Agradezco mucho su atención y espero me puedan ayudar.

Gracias!!




 

ey